Răsfoiți Sursa

core/iwasm/libraries/wasi-nn/test/build.sh: add a tip for intel mac (#4389)

i keep forgetting this and had to re-investigate it at least twice.
hopefully this can be helpful for others too.
YAMAMOTO Takashi 8 luni în urmă
părinte
comite
4bf799c3af
1 a modificat fișierele cu 11 adăugiri și 0 ștergeri
  1. 11 0
      core/iwasm/libraries/wasi-nn/test/build.sh

+ 11 - 0
core/iwasm/libraries/wasi-nn/test/build.sh

@@ -3,6 +3,17 @@
 # Copyright (C) 2019 Intel Corporation.  All rights reserved.
 # SPDX-License-Identifier: Apache-2.0 WITH LLVM-exception
 
+# on intel mac, this ends up with a lot of the following error.
+#
+#  AttributeError: 'Sequential' object has no attribute '_get_save_spec'.
+#
+# * "pip install tensorflow" installs tensorflow 2.16.2 on intel mac.
+#   (because it's the last version before tf deprecated the target.)
+# * keras 3 support in the version seems incomplete (thus the error)
+# * a workaround: use keras 2 as mentioned in:
+#   https://github.com/tensorflow/tensorflow/releases/tag/v2.16.1
+#   https://blog.tensorflow.org/2024/03/whats-new-in-tensorflow-216.html
+
 CURR_PATH=$(cd $(dirname $0) && pwd -P)
 
 # WASM application that uses WASI-NN